CBS Trims the Fat: 3 Major Cancellations Shake the Network

CBS has long been known as the king of consistency. With a stable of high-performing procedurals and multi-cam sitcoms, the network rarely takes drastic swings. However, 2026 marks a turning point as the network attempts to skew younger and make room for its expanding Paramount+ integration. CBS has officially confirmed the cancellation of three notable programs.

The first on the chopping block is a veteran procedural that has seen its viewership age out of the key 18-49 demographic. While the total number of viewers remained respectable, the high salaries of the legacy cast members made the cost-per-episode unsustainable. Industry analysts point out that as linear television ad revenue continues to dip, "middle-of-the-road" performers are the first to go.

Secondly, a sophomore comedy that failed to find a digital audience has been cut. Despite a strong lead-in from established hits, the retention rate dropped significantly during the half-hour block. CBS executives noted that while the show had "creative heart," it didn't spark the social media engagement required to sustain a modern network sitcom.

Finally, a high-budget spin-off that was intended to anchor a new franchise has been unceremoniously ended. This serves as a cautionary tale for the industry: even a recognized brand name cannot save a show if the initial hook doesn't land. The production overhead for this specific series was reportedly 20% higher than the network average, making its mediocre ratings an easy target for the budget committee.

  • The Cost Factor: Rising union rates and location fees are making 22-episode seasons harder to justify.
  • Ad Revenue Shifts: Advertisers are moving toward targeted digital ads, leaving traditional "spots" less valuable.
  • The Paramount+ Pivot: CBS is prioritizing shows that have a high "rewatchability" factor for their streaming counterpart.

NBC’s Massive Housecleaning: 6 Shows Ending in 2026

If CBS’s cuts were a scalpel, NBC’s are a sledgehammer. The Peacock network has announced a staggering six cancellations for the 2026 season. This move comes as NBCUniversal reevaluates its "One Platform" strategy, aiming to harmonize the content seen on the NBC broadcast channel with the Peacock streaming service.

Among the six shows are two long-running dramas that have simply reached the end of their narrative life. Storytelling fatigue is a real phenomenon in the "Peak TV" era. For one of these shows, a creative reboot in the fifth season failed to bring back lapsed viewers, leading to a natural, albeit sad, conclusion. Fans have already begun "Save Our Show" campaigns on X (formerly Twitter), but NBC insiders suggest these decisions are final.

NBC is also pulling the plug on three freshmen series. This is a significant blow to the network's development slate. One of these series was a high-concept sci-fi thriller that suffered from "delayed viewing" syndrome—people were recording it but not watching it within the critical three-day window that advertisers demand. Another was a reality competition that failed to distinguish itself from a crowded market of talent shows.

The sixth cancellation is perhaps the most shocking: a mid-season replacement that actually had decent reviews. However, sources say that creative differences between the showrunners and the network executives regarding the direction of the second season led to an early termination. It’s a reminder that behind the scenes, politics and creative vision often weigh as heavily as the Nielsen ratings.

Netflix’s Content Correction: 4 Favorites Are Gone

Netflix used to be the "land of infinite chances," but those days are long gone. The streaming giant has canceled four major series heading into 2026, continuing its trend of prioritizing "completion rates" over total viewership. If subscribers aren't finishing a season within the first 28 days, the show is on thin ice.

The most high-profile cancellation is a big-budget fantasy adaptation. Despite having a massive global fan base, the production cost for the third season skyrocketed due to visual effects and international filming logistics. Netflix's internal data reportedly showed that while millions started the series, only 35% finished the most recent season. In the world of algorithmic TV, a 35% completion rate is a death sentence.

Netflix is also ending a critically acclaimed dramedy that won several awards in its first two years. This is part of the "Third Season Curse" that has haunted Netflix creators for years. By the third season, cast contracts often require significant raises, and the cost of acquiring new subscribers via an old show diminishes. It is often cheaper for Netflix to launch a brand-new "Season 1" of a different show than to sustain a "Season 4" of an existing one.

Two unscripted series are also being retired. As Netflix leans more into live sports and "eventized" reality TV (like live reunions), standard dating and renovation shows that don't trend worldwide are being phased out. The goal for 2026 is "Fewer, Bigger, Better"—a mantra that leaves little room for niche cult favorites.

  • Completion Rate: The percentage of viewers who watch an entire season is now the #1 metric for Netflix.
  • Talent Costs: As actors become stars through Netflix, their salary demands often exceed the show's value to the platform.
  • Global Appeal: Shows that only perform well in one territory are increasingly likely to be canceled in favor of "global hits."

The "More" Factor: Cable and Other Streamers Join the Purge

It’s not just the big three making cuts. ABC, Hulu, Max, and Disney+ are also tightening their belts. The 2026 television season is being defined by a "quality over quantity" approach. Disney+ has signaled it will produce fewer Marvel and Star Wars spin-offs, focusing instead on "tentpole events" that drive seasonal subscriptions.

At Hulu, two "indie-style" comedies have been canceled as the platform merges further into the Disney+ ecosystem. The logic here is clear: content that doesn't fit the broad, family-friendly or prestige-adult categories of the new "Hulu on Disney+" app is being discarded. It’s a cold world for experimental storytelling.

Max (formerly HBO Max) has also cleared out several remaining projects from previous regimes. As Warner Bros. Discovery continues to pay down debt, any show that doesn't generate significant "churn reduction" (keeping people from canceling their subscription) is being evaluated. This has led to the cancellation of a beloved animated series and a gritty crime drama that had a loyal but small following.

What This Means for the Future of TV in 2026 and Beyond

Is television in trouble? Not necessarily. But the "Peak TV" era—where 600+ original scripted series were produced annually—is officially over. We are entering the "Sustainable TV" era. Networks are looking for shows that have multiple revenue streams: international licensing, merchandising, and high streaming "tail" (long-term viewership).

For viewers, this means a few things. First, expect more "limited series" or "miniseries." Networks are less likely to commit to five-year arcs and more likely to greenlight six-episode stories that have a definitive ending. This protects the network from the backlash of a sudden cancellation and gives creators a chance to tell a complete story.

Second, the "IP (Intellectual Property) Era" is going into overdrive. Since original ideas are risky, networks are doubling down on reboots, revivals, and adaptations of books and video games. While this can feel repetitive, it provides the "baked-in" audience that nervous executives crave in a volatile market.

Third, fan engagement is becoming a metric of its own. Shows with "loud" fanbases on TikTok and Reddit are sometimes given a second chance, not because of their ratings, but because of their "cultural footprint." In 2026, being talked about is almost as important as being watched.
